欢迎来到天天文库
浏览记录
ID:51534173
大小:73.50 KB
页数:32页
时间:2020-03-22
《数据库课件整理版.ppt》由会员上传分享,免费在线阅读,更多相关内容在教育资源-天天文库。
1、第三章VisualFoxPro6.0基础3.1VFP6的特点友好的用户界面良好的兼容性较强的数据处理能力易学易用的向导Rushmore技术面向对象特性方便的数据库容器OLE和Active功能应用实例联机帮助功能3.2VFP6的运行环境软件环境:Windows9x、NT硬件环境:主机、外设3.3VFP6的安装AUTORUN根据安装向导进行安装运行安装盘上SETUP.EXE3.4VFP6的启动和退出VFP6的启动开始菜单、快捷方式图标VFP6的退出方法1~63.5VFP6系统界面主窗口简介标题栏主菜单栏工具栏显示区命令窗口状态栏3.5.2系统菜单文件菜单编辑菜单显
2、示菜单格式菜单工具菜单程序菜单窗口菜单帮助菜单3.5.3工具栏工具栏的打开与关闭工具栏的移动工具栏的定制自定义工具栏工具栏的删除工具栏的重制3.5.4命令窗口命令窗口的关闭或隐藏命令窗口的重新调出命令窗口的移动和缩放命令窗口的使用3.5.5向导简介启动向导向导的使用规则向导的种类和功能3.5.6设计器简介设计器的启动设计器的种类和功能3.5.7生成器简介复合框生成器命令组生成器编辑框生成器表单生成器表格生成器选项组生成器列表生成器文本框生成器自动格式生成器参照完整性生成器3.6VFP6的数据类型、常量、变量及表达式3.6.1数据类型(1)字符型数据(8)浮点型
3、数据(2)数值型数据(9)整型数据(3)货币型数据(10)备注型数据(4)日期型数据(11)通用型(5)日期时间型数据(12)字符型(二进制)(6)逻辑型数据(13)备注型(二进制)(7)双精度型数据3.6.2常量与变量常量数值型常量:十进制、科学计数法字符型常量:由、、[]定界逻辑型常量:.T.、.F.、.Y.、.N.货币型常量:$开头,小数4位。$123.4500日期型常量:由{}定界,格式由setdate设置,默认格式为{^yyyy-mm-dd}。如:{^2001-09-28}。日期时间型常量:由{}定界,默认格式为{^yyyy-mm-dd[hh[
4、:mm[:ss]][a
5、p]]}。如:{^2001-09-2809:15:20am}。变量(1)内存变量字符型变量、数值型变量、货币型变量、日期型变量、日期时间型变量、逻辑型变量。变量名和字段名最好不同,如果相同,则字段变量优先。如需用内存变量,则要在内存变量前加“M->”,如M->NAME。(2)字段变量如前所述13种。(3)内存变量与字段变量的区别3.6.3运算符与表达式运算符(1)算术运算式:()、**
6、^、%、*、/、+、-(2)字符运算符:+(原样连接)-(将前串尾部空格移到新串尾部)(3)关系运算符:>、<、>=、<=、=、<>
7、#
8、!=、$、==
9、(4)逻辑运算符:NOT
10、!、AND、OR(5)日期与日期时间运算符:+、-表达式(1)算术表达式:<数值><操作符><数值>(2)字符表达式:<字符串1>+
11、-<字符串2>(3)关系表达式:<表达式1><关系运算符><表达式2>(4)逻辑表达式:<关系表达式1><逻辑运算符><关系表达式2>(5)日期表达式:<日期>+
12、-<数值表达式><日期1>-<日期2><日期1><关系运算符><日期2>3.7VFP6的命令语法规则命令的一般格式<命令动词>[<范围>][[FIELDS]<表达式>][FOR<条件>][WHILE<条件>][TO<短语>](1)符号约定<>
13、必选项[]可选项
14、择一选项…重复项(逗号分隔)(2)命令调用(3)范围子句ALL、RECORDN、NEXTN、REST(4)表达式表(5)FOR<条件>(6)WHILE<条件>(7)TO<短语>命令书写规则(1)以命令动词开始,以回车结束(2)命令动词与子句间以空格分隔(3)子句顺序是任意的(4)续行号为“;”(5)命令可只输前4位(6)注释标记为&&3.8VFP6的文件类型共有43种类型的文件,见P.219附录B数据库文件:.DBC数据表文件:.DBF数据表备注文件:.FPT内存变量文件:.MEM复合索引文件:.CDX程序文件:.PRG报表文件:.FRX标签
15、文件:.LBX3.9VFP6的主要技术指标见P.55所述3.10VFP6的操作方式交互执行方式程序执行方式3.11有关内存变量的操作3.11.1内存变量的建立赋值:(1)STORE<表达式>TO<内存变量表>(2)<内存变量>=<表达式>3.11.2内存变量的显示(1)?命令:?
16、??<表达式>只输出变量的值?<表达式>----换行输出??<表达式>----不换行输出(2)DISPLAYMEMORY或LISTMEMORYDISPLAYMEMORY[LIKE<通配符>][TOPRINT
17、TOFILE<文件名>]LISTMEMORY[LIKE<通配符>][TOPR
18、INT
19、TOFILE<文件名>]3.1
此文档下载收益归作者所有